Mountain Magic in the Ozarks

The Ozark Mountains create the perfect backdrop for a Thanksgiving rooted in nature and simplicity. Spanning across Arkansas and Missouri, this region offers rolling hills, shimmering lakes, and peaceful cabins that invite relaxation. Families can prepare holiday meals in complete kitchens, then gather around a stone fireplace to enjoy the evening together.

Branson adds a festive touch with holiday shows and decorations that begin in late November, creating a cheerful atmosphere without overwhelming crowds. Historic Thanksgiving in Williamsburg, Virginia

For those who love a holiday rich in tradition, Williamsburg delivers an experience unlike any other. The colonial streets come alive with lanterns, reenactments, and seasonal events that bring history into the present.

Families can savor meals inspired by the 18th century, walk through living history museums, and enjoy a slower pace far from the city’s noise. Southwest Flavors in Santa Fe, New Mexico

Thanksgiving has a distinctive flair in Santa Fe, where Native American and Hispanic influences blend seamlessly with the holiday spirit. Instead of a traditional menu, many local chefs craft dishes that combine Southwestern flavors with Thanksgiving classics, making dining here truly unforgettable.

Coastal Escape on Amelia Island, Florida

If trading chilly winds for sea breezes sounds appealing, Amelia Island is a hidden gem worth discovering. This barrier island in northern Florida offers long stretches of sandy beaches, historic neighborhoods, and a welcoming small-town vibe.

Many restaurants serve Thanksgiving specials, so visitors can relax and enjoy their holiday meal without lifting a finger. Families can spend the day biking along the coast, exploring quaint shops, or simply soaking in ocean views. Autumn Beauty in the Hudson Valley

Just outside New York City lies the Hudson Valley. This region feels worlds away from the chaos of big-city Thanksgiving. With its golden leaves, riverside towns, and farm-to-table dining, the Hudson Valley offers a cozy holiday retreat.

Imagine cooking with ingredients from local markets and enjoying a quiet family meal against rolling hills. Historic inns and restaurants host elegant holiday dinners for those who prefer dining out.
